It was a cracking night in Rearden’s as Jerry Flannery, Fergus McFadden and Steven Archer chewed over the difficulties of retaining the Heineken Cup, Jerry’s choice of t-shirt and what rooming with Peter Clohessy is like.

If you were lucky enough to be in Rearden’s in Cork last night for the JOE Rugby Roadshow then you should have had a belting night. In front of a packed house of rugby fanatics, Jerry Flannery, Fergus McFadden and Steven Archer dished out some top class rugby analysis before they fielded questions from the floor and from Twitter.

The lads were wary of the threats Toulon will pose to Munster in their semi-final clash on Sunday afternoon but they didn’t rule out an away win for the men in red, a prediction that was pretty popular with the Cork crowd.

Saracens, despite a bit of love from Jerry, were deemed to be onto a loser against Clermont in the other semi, while the great BOD/ROG debate also got another airing.

Then we got into some inevitable slagging between the Jerry and Fergus (yes, the Amlin gets a mention), Jerry’s Irish language skills and a few near-misses on the way to games.
